| from fastapi import FastAPI, File, UploadFile | |
| from fastapi.responses import HTMLResponse | |
| import numpy as np | |
| from PIL import Image | |
| from io import BytesIO | |
| import requests | |
| import base64 | |
| import os | |
| app = FastAPI() | |
| # Function for cropping and filling the image | |
| def fill_square_cropper(img): | |
| imgsz = [img.height, img.width] | |
| avg_color_per_row = np.average(img, axis=0) | |
| avg_color = np.average(avg_color_per_row, axis=0) | |
| if img.height > img.width: | |
| newimg = Image.new( | |
| 'RGB', | |
| (img.height, img.height), | |
| (round(avg_color[0]), round(avg_color[1]), round(avg_color[2])) | |
| ) | |
| newpos = (img.height - img.width) // 2 | |
| newimg.paste(img, (newpos, 0)) | |
| return newimg | |
| elif img.width > img.height: | |
| newimg = Image.new( | |
| 'RGB', | |
| (img.width, img.width), | |
| (round(avg_color[0]), round(avg_color[1]), round(avg_color[2])) | |
| ) | |
| newpos = (img.width - img.height) // 2 | |
| newimg.paste(img, (0, newpos)) | |
| return newimg | |
| else: | |
| return img | |
